AN EVENING OF SONATAS
Michael Alfera, piano

A recital of solo piano music, including:

MOZART - Sonata in Bb Major, K. 333
BEETHOVEN - Piano Sonata No. 26 ('Les Adieux') Op. 81a
RAVEL - Sonatine

---

Michael Alfera presents an evening of piano sonatas, beginning with works originally written for harpsichord by Domenico Scarlatti, and ending with recently composed works for solo piano.

This recital will be given in the sanctuary of the First Congregational Church of Los Angeles. First Congregational Church is located near downtown Los Angeles, at 540 South Commonwealth Avenue. Parking at the church is always free.

Seating in the 840-capacity Sanctuary is unassigned. Patrons with Preferred Admission tickets will sit in the Preferred Admission section, which consists of the several pews closest to the piano, at the front of the sanctuary. The General Admission section includes the middle and back seating sections of the Sanctuary.

Michael Alfera is a pianist, composer, and conductor based in Los Angeles. He studied piano performance at the University of Southern California, and music composition at Interlochen Arts Academy. In 2012, Michael performed a solo piano recital entitled "Intimations," on which he performed Scriabin's Sonata No. 5, as well as premiered his own compositions, "Toccata" and "Sonata No. 1".

Additionally, he is the founder and artistic director of the L.A. Choral Lab (www.lachorallab.org), a 24-member SATB chamber choir whose mission is to promote and support living composers and the works they write. He is also the Director of the Ebell Chorale, a Los Angeles women's chorus whose existence dates back to 1896.
